Hamza bin Qablan Al-Muzaini is a contemporary Saudi linguistics professor, critic, and translator. He has been serving as a board member of the Saudi Literature, Publishing and Translation Commission since July 2020. Al-Muzaini has gained recognition for translating several works of the renowned American linguist and philosopher Noam Chomsky into Arabic. His contributions to the field of translation were honored when he received the King Abdullah bin Abdulaziz International Award for Translation in its tenth edition in 2022.
